New description: [New technology field] This creation department is related to fitness equipment, and more specifically refers to a kind of rotary sports equipment. [Prior Art] There are a wide variety of fitness equipment used in hand operations, among which dumbbells are more common. The traditional dumb structure is just a heavy object that is easy to hold, and it is slightly monotonous in use. Therefore, in order to improve the variability of use, some manufacturers pay for improvement on the basis of the existing structure of the bell. The more common thief is to design the weights at both ends of the dumbbell grip in an eccentric manner to facilitate operation. The yaw can be generated by the action of the centrifugal force to add interest, and similar patented technologies such as the Chinese Patent Publication No. M385377 "Partially Touching Bell" and the s M418706 "Pivot Fitness" are new patents. It is true that although the structure of the above patented technology can make the weight member yaw motion, "because the weight member is made by eccentricity, the radius of rotation is increased", so it is better to choose a larger space for operation. In order to avoid accidentally hitting the weights of the person or the person around you.
